Lotilaner Adverse Event Insights

11,447 reports name Lotilaner; 295 recorded a death outcome (2.6% of reported events, not a population-level mortality rate). Active ingredient: Lotilaner. Administration routes: Oral, Unknown, Topical, Other.

By species: Dog (9,880 reports), Unknown (778 reports), Cat (762 reports). By breed: Retriever - Labrador (1,192), Unknown (810), Retriever - Golden (729).

Leading clinical signs: Vomiting (2,850), Diarrhoea (1,184), Lack of efficacy (ectoparasite) - tick NOS (811), Other abnormal test result NOS (763). Outcome, 10,673 coded reports: Outcome Unknown leads at 44.8%.

Read these counts as reporting volume, not risk: per our methodology, a widely-prescribed drug will rack up more raw FDA reports in a given year than a rarely-used one at an identical true rate, so we recommend comparing within similar-exposure products rather than across the full 2025 catalog.
